Car Parks – Regulations and Conditions of Use
1. Parking Regulations: Contraventions of these are
enforceable under Traffic Management Act 2004 as contained in our
Off Street Parking Place Orders:
- All parked vehicles must display a valid ticket bought at the
time of parking
- Vehicles must be parked wholly within a marked bay
- Tickets are non-transferable between vehicles and car
parks
- Disabled Spaces are reserved for Disabled Badge Holders
only
- Blues badges must be displayed in accordance with guidelines
given in the scheme booklet
- Return of a vehicle to a car park within one hour after expiry
of its ticket is prohibited
- No parking is permitted in reserved bays/reserved parking
places without a valid permit
2. Car Park Conditions of Use: enforceable by other
legal action by the Council or Police:
- Only motor cars, motor cycles, other motor vehicles not
exceeding 3.5 tonnes, invalid carriages and disabled persons
vehicles are permitted to park
- All parked vehicles must be licensed and insured
- Drivers are required to stop the engine once the vehicle is in
position in the parking place
- No person shall shout or otherwise make any loud noise to the
disturbance of users of the car park or residents in the
neighbourhood
- No person shall in the parking place use any threatening,
abusive or insulting language, gesture or conduct with intent to
put a person at fear or so as to occasion a breach of the peace or
whereby a breach of the peace is likely to be considered
- No person shall use the parking place as a means of passage
from one road to another road
- No person shall erect a tent, booth, stand, building or other
structure in the car park without the Council’s written
consent
- No person shall cause or permit to be lit any fire
- No person shall use any vehicle parked in the car park in
connection with the sale of any article or the sale of any skills
or services
- No person shall use the car park for sleeping, camping, cooking
or eating or for servicing or washing any vehicle (except where
necessary to enable such a vehicle to depart from the parking
place)
- No unnecessary sounding of any horn of any vehicle or similar
instrument is to be made in the car park
- Markings indicating entrance and exit and direction of traffic
should be adhered to
